SUMMARY:iDiversity CPD - Neurodiversity for HR: How to Retain Neurodivergent Talent
DESCRIPTION:Explore practical ways to support neurodivergent employees\, strengthen inclusion\, and improve the retention of neurodivergent talent in the workplace. \nDuring this webinar\, we will explore the employee lifecycle from recruitment and onboarding through to development\, performance\, and progression\, with thoughtful reflections and practical considerations throughout. We will discuss how to better understand and support neurodivergent employees\, the benefits neurodivergent talent can bring to organisations\, and the factors that can impact their ability to remain and thrive at work. \nWe will consider the responsibilities of employers\, including reasonable adjustments\, relevant case law\, and practical examples\, alongside strategies for creating accessible and inclusive workplace cultures. We will explore how organisations can support managers\, recognise and manage employee burnout\, and provide effective support throughout an employee’s journey. \nFinally\, we will consider the business benefits of investing in neurodivergent employees\, including improved retention\, reduced sickness absence\, and less strain on HR processes\, as well as how organisations can monitor and measure their success in retaining neurodivergent talent. \n\n\nBook your place here: Neurodiversity for HR – Book your place!\n\n\n

SUMMARY:Working with Neurodivergent Clients Experiencing Menopause
DESCRIPTION:As part of World Menopause Awareness Month\, explore how menopause affects neurodivergent individuals and how to provide inclusive support. \nMenopause can bring significant physical\, emotional and cognitive changes. For neurodivergent individuals\, these changes can interact with differences in sensory processing\, emotional regulation and cognition\, sometimes creating additional challenges. \nJoin iDiversity Consulting this World Menopause Awareness Month for an interactive online training session exploring the relationship between menopause and neurodiversity. \nDuring the session\, we will explore how menopause can affect neurodivergent individuals\, the challenges they may experience and practical ways professionals can provide inclusive\, informed and empowering support. \nDesigned for practitioners\, coaches\, HR professionals\, line managers and support workers\, this session will provide valuable insight into how to better understand and respond to the individual needs of neurodivergent people experiencing menopause. \nThrough discussion and practical guidance\, you will leave with greater confidence and strategies that can be applied to your own professional practice. \n\nRegister for your FREE ticket here!
